Everyone thinks strong inflows mean easy money, but actually they can be a warning sign that the trade is already crowded.

When fear and greed are this high, a lot of people buy the story late and then panic at the first wobble. That is how traders end up chasing $BTC or $SOL like they are boarding a train that is already leaving the station, only to realize they bought near the top and sold into the noise.

The first monthly outflow in leveraged ETF flows is the kind of signal that deserves respect. It does not mean the trend is broken, but it does mean the easy momentum phase may be cooling. In crypto, that matters because liquidity can flip fast, and when everyone is leaning the same way, even a small pullback can feel like a cliff.

The mistake is treating hot inflows as a green light instead of a traffic light. If you are rotating into $USDT, $BTC, or names tied to the same risk-on mood, the better question is not what is pumping now. It is how much upside is left after the crowd has already paid up.
